6 AH & AM Pulse ToolsHydraulic & Mechanical Transducer Controlled Pulse ToolsAHand AMseries pulse tools offer excellent ergonomics delivering high torque with virtually no torque reaction. Thehydraulic pulse AHseries and mechanical pulse AMseries have been changing the industry since 2004 and as withall pulse and impact tools in the PSI family, the AH& AMtools provides operator feedback. Upon cycle completion, thetool s lights illuminate the work piece GREENor REDto indicate OK/NOKcycle pulse tools use hydraulic fluid to transfer energy to the fastener with the lowest possible noise and vibration pulse tools employ a proprietary mechanicalmechanism instead of hydraulic fluid to transfer energy to thefastener enabling operation on more intense joint types andduty cycles. Since the AMseries uses oil for lubricationonly, mechanical pulse tools do not requireperiodic oil changes reducingmaintenance costs additional benefit of the mechanicalpulse unit is a higher power to weight ratio.
